Over Rick Greupink

Rick Greupink obtained an MSc in Pharmaceutical Sciences and completed his training as a pharmacist (PharmD) at the University of Groningen, where he also earned his PhD in Pharmacokinetics and Drug Delivery. He further specialised as a pharmacologist through postdoctoral fellowships in both clinical and pre-clinical settings, in pharmaceutical industry and academia.

Rick is an Associate Professor (universitair hoofddocent) and member of staff at the Department of Pharmacy, Pharmacology and Toxicology, as well as a member of Radboudumc’s Therapy Accelerator for Rare Diseases. At Radboud university medical center and Radboud University, he lectures in pharmacology and pharmacotherapy and plays an active role in education and curriculum development. Within the Biomedical Sciences Master’s programme at Radboud university medical center, he coordinates the specialisation Cell, Drug & Gene Therapy Development, which trains students in the full spectrum of therapy development.

His research focuses on the in vitro–to–in vivo extrapolation (IVIVE) of drug disposition and effects, by combining in vitro molecular pharmacology studies in human tissues and cells with in silico modelling. Current projects centre on the placental disposition and molecular effects of pharmaceuticals, with a focus on maternal, fetal and perinatal pharmacokinetics, drug safety and reproductive toxicology, and also include therapy development for vulnerable and rare disease populations.
